Volatile organic compounds (VOCs) are chemicals used in many products for the general consumer and industry like paint, cleaning products, and personal care products. Although they are ubiquitous, many don’t understand the damage VOCs do to our health and the environment. Probably the most worrisome part of VOCs is that they are present in our water.
VOCs leak into our water supply through leaked underground tanks, agricultural land run-off and sewerage discharges. And they can be introduced into our water system from the air, where VOCs get emitted into the atmosphere by industrial processes and consumer practices. Using gasoline, for example, and producing chemicals and burning fossil fuels are all VOCs in the air. When these chemicals reach the atmosphere, they can migrate miles and eventually seep into our water supplies in the form of precipitation.
What are the Health Risks Associated with VOCs in Drinking Water?

The health risks associated with VOCs in drinking water are numerous and can vary depending on the type and amount of VOCs present. Some of the most common health effects associated with exposure to VOCs include:
- Headaches and dizziness
- Nausea and vomiting
- Eye, nose, and throat irritation
- Skin irritation and rashes
- Liver, kidney, and central nervous system damage
- Increased risk of cancer
It is important to note that some VOCs, such as benzene and toluene, are known carcinogens and can increase the risk of developing cancer with long-term exposure. Additionally, children, pregnant women, and people with compromised immune systems are particularly vulnerable to the harmful effects of VOCs in drinking water.
The Environmental Impacts of VOCs in Drinking Water
In addition to the health risks posed by VOCs in drinking water, there are also significant environmental impacts associated with their presence in our water supply. VOCs can have a detrimental effect on aquatic life, including fish and other aquatic organisms, and can also harm soil and air quality. For instance, VOCs can enter the soil and water, where they can have toxic effects on plants and animals.
The presence of VOCs in our drinking water can also lead to the formation of dangerous by-products when chlorine is added to the water as a disinfectant. These byproducts, known as trihalomethanes (THMs), can be even more toxic than the VOCs themselves and can pose a serious risk to human health. For example, THMs have been linked to an increased risk of cancer, as well as other serious health problems.
Testing for VOCs in Drinking Water
If you are concerned about the presence of VOCs in your drinking water, the first step is to have your water tested. There are a variety of tests available that can detect the presence of VOCs in your water, including:
- Total VOC test: This test measures the total concentration of all VOCs present in your water. This type of test can give you a general idea of the levels of VOCs in your water, but it may not provide information on the specific types of VOCs present.
- Individual VOC water test: This test measures the concentration of specific VOCs in your water. This type of test can provide more detailed information on the types of VOCs present, but it may not measure all of the VOCs in your water.
- Combined VOC test: This test measures the concentration of several VOCs in your water. This type of test can provide a more comprehensive picture of the VOCs present in your water, but it may not measure all of the VOCs in your water.
It is important to choose a reputable laboratory for your water testing in NYC, as the accuracy of the results can vary depending on the quality of the testing equipment and the expertise of the laboratory staff. Additionally, it is a good idea to have your water tested regularly to ensure that the levels of VOCs remain within safe limits.
Reducing Your Exposure to VOCs in Drinking Water
If your water test results indicate the presence of VOCs in your drinking water, there are several steps you can take to reduce your exposure to these harmful chemicals. Some of the most effective methods for reducing exposure to VOCs in drinking water include:
- Installing a point-of-use water filtration system: This type of system is installed at the tap and can remove a wide range of contaminants, including VOCs, from your drinking water. Point-of-use filtration systems come in a variety of forms, including activated carbon filters, reverse osmosis systems, and UV light systems.
- Installing a point-of-entry water filtration system: This type of system is installed at the main water line entering your home and can provide a higher level of filtration for your entire home. Point-of-entry filtration systems are typically more comprehensive than point-of-use systems, but they are also more expensive.
- Choosing VOC-free products: When shopping for household and personal care products, look for items labeled as VOC-free or low-VOC. These products are formulated without harmful VOCs and are a safer choice for your home and family.
- Proper disposal of household chemicals: To reduce the risk of VOCs entering the water supply, it is important to properly dispose of any household chemicals, such as paint and cleaning supplies. Contact your local waste management facility for information on proper disposal methods.
- Supporting environmental initiatives: By supporting environmental initiatives that aim to reduce the release of VOCs into the air and water, you can help to protect the health of your family and the environment. This can include supporting organizations that work to promote clean energy, reduce greenhouse gas emissions, and protect natural resources.
